Network manager : gestion des connexions réseau

Présentation

a 2 parties : démon (lancé par root) et l'interface (souvent network-manager-gnome) + source à https://doc.ubuntu-fr.org/network-manager

Aucun réseau connecté Réseau filaire connecté Réseau sans fil connecté
les icones de network-manager (ubuntu)

Aucun réseau connecté

Réseau filaire connecté

Réseau sans fil connecté

 

 

 

Je l'avais désinstallé (car mis en ip fixe), et j'en ai besoin pour utiliser le VPN. C'est gestion des connexions réseau Network-Manager d'Ubuntu (applet dans le tableau de bord).

Pour le réinstaller

En ligne de commandes

sudo service network-manager start   (ou stop / restart / status)

nm-tool  est plus détaillé que ifconfig, et il m'affiche "State:             unmanaged"
nmcli con list liste de toutes les connections configurées via NetworkManager (les conf montrent des dates en 2014 et avril 2015).

Debian et Ubuntu diffèrent sur la manière de gérer leur réseau

Debian utilise ifup/ifdown (conf dans /etc/network/interfaces) et Ubuntu NetworkManager (c'est la manière standard de procéder désormais, sa conf est à /etc/NetworkManager/NetworkManager.conf ).

Par défaut, NetworkManager ne gère pas les interfaces qui sont dans /etc/network/interfaces ! (cf http://askubuntu.com/questions/71159/network-manager-says-device-not-man...)

=>

gksudo gedit /etc/NetworkManager/NetworkManager.conf
y changer managed=false par managed=true
sudo service network-manager restart

 

Le fichier de configuration d'une connexion se trouve dans le dossier /etc/NetworkManager/system-connections. Elles sont utiles, entre autre, pour récupérer les paramètres d'une ancienne Ubuntu sur une autre partition. Si l'on modifie ce fichier, après les modifications,​ il est nécessaire de relancer la carte réseau (souvent eth0) :

​sudo ifconfig [nom de la carte] down #désactive la carte réseau
sudo ifconfig [nom de la carte] up # active la carte réseau

ip -4 route  et ip -6 route

NetworkManager ne gérera que les interfaces qui ne sont pas déclarés dans /etc/network/interfaces

plus sur le web

en fr : https://wiki.gnome.org/Projects/NetworkManager

logo drush